Reigning MSPT Meskwaki Champ Josh Meyer in the House

Level 2 : 100/100, 100 ante
Josh Meyer
Josh Meyer

Back in July, Josh Meyer bested a 401-entry field to win the 2019 MSPT Iowa State Poker Championship here at Meskwaki Casino. The victory was good for $85,241.

"This is just amazing. I feel like I’m dreaming," Meyer said after the win. "I’ve been playing for a decade and I know how rare it is to get to a final table let alone win one so twenty years from now I’ll be able to say I’m an MSPT champ!”

When asked what he was going to do with the big payday he said: “I’m pretty sure I’m going to be paying off my wife’s student loans and I just got a new car so some of it will be going there, the rest will probably go into a savings account. I’m an actuary by trade so I’m pretty boring.”

Meyer has returned to Tama, Iowa and is looking to go back-to-back here in MSPT Main Events at Meskwaki.

Matheson Sent Packing By MSPT Season 7 POY

Level 2 : 100/100, 100 ante

MSPT Season 7 Player of the Year Rich Alsup raised to 500 and Joe Matheson called to see a {j-Spades}{3-Diamonds}{6-Spades} flop. Alsup continued for 2,000 and Matheson called to see the {10-Spades} turn.

Alsup bet again, this time 3,200, and Matheson raised all in for 8,200 total. Alsup called and the hands were turned on their back.

Rich Alsup: {q-Diamonds}{q-Spades}
Joe Matheson: {k-Diamonds}{10-Diamonds}

Matheson had turned a pair but it was no good as Alsup had the ladies. The river was a brick and Matheson hit the rail early.

Most MSPT Main Event Cashes in History

Level 2 : 100/100, 100 ante

Since its inception in 2009, the MSPT has done a great job keeping track of player stats. As a result, 10 years on they have one of the best player databases in the industry.

On their "Leaderboards" page, the MSPT tracks such things as Career Earnings, Main Event Cashes, Main Event Final Tables, Main Event Titles, Total Cashes, Most Cashes/Final Tables in a Season, Most Final Tables All-Time, and much more. Here's a look at the top ten MSPT Main Event cashers:

PlacePlayerHometownMain Event Cashes
1Aaron JohnsonRed Wing, Minnesota35
2Kou VangMaplewood, Minnesota32
3Richard AlsupNew Hope, Minnesota27
4Mark HodgeFernandina Beach, Florida25
5Patrick SteeleChelsea, Michigan24
6DJ BuckleyEden Prairie, Minnesota24
7Blake BohnEden Prairie, Minnesota22
8Jason SeitzShakopee, Minnesota21
9Rob WazWazMinneapolis, Minnesota20
10Matt KirbyBemidji, Minnesota20

From a Home Game to the MSPT

Level 1 : 100/100, 0 ante
Jason Spaeth
Jason Spaeth

Last weekend, Minnesota's Mike Lovelace hosted his wildly popular Celebrity Bounty Annual Ultimate Home Game Tournament.

The game takes place at Lovelace's house and dozens of players from around Minnesota and the surrounding states make the trip to compete. For those who make it deep enough, they're awarded seats into MSPT tournaments.

Jason Spaeth was one of those lucky players and has opted to jump into Day 1a of the MSPT Meskwaki. Spaeth is the husband of MSPT regular Jay Philips, who is known for her proclivity for the color purple.

Spaeth had a pair of MSPT cashes totaling $4,818 from back in Season 6 and is looking to notch his first tour cash in more than four years. Only time will tell if he can do it.
